
News Topical, Digital Desk : Prime Minister Narendra Modi will meet the delegation that exposed Pakistan abroad after Operation Sindoor this evening. Priyanka Chaturvedi, a member of the delegation who returned to India from a foreign tour and MP from the Uddhav Thackeray faction, had a special conversation with India TV. Priyanka Chaturvedi said that 'we put a brake on Pakistan's propaganda'.
We told the European countries the reality of Pakistan
Priyanka Chaturvedi said that during the Europe tour, she met the foreign ministers, MPs, speakers and opposition leaders of European countries and told the whole world about Pakistan's actions. We answered all the questions in the meeting. She said that we told the European countries that India has been suffering from terrorism for many decades. We told how Pakistan is nurturing terrorists and using them against India by giving them financial help.
India will continue to attack terrorist hideouts
The Shiv Sena (UBT) MP said that through Operation Sindoor, we told the world that if Pakistan continues to nurture terrorists like this, India will continue to attack terrorist hideouts. We will stay in India and enter Pakistan and eliminate terrorists.
'Those who support terrorists will have to understand that this will not work anymore': Khurshid
Before meeting PM Modi, Salman Khurshid also had a special conversation with India TV. He said that we told the countries of the world how Pakistan is promoting terrorism in India. We told the countries of the world that 'those who are nurturing terrorists will have to understand that this will not work anymore'. Everyone has the same opinion on the issue of terrorism.
The talks also had an impact on Malaysia
Salman Khurshid said that when you go abroad and meet people there, it has an impact. Malaysia has also been affected by this. People of the world know why we have come there. People there talked to us sensibly. We are grateful to them for this.
